In the field of clinical sciences, an idiographic image (from Greek ιδιος-γραφιχος: ídios + graphikós, meaning "to describe a peculiarity") is the representation of a result which has been obtained thanks to a study or research method whose subject-matters are specific cases, i.e. a portrayal which avoids nomothetic generalizations.
In the field of psychiatry, psychology and clinical psychopathology, idiographic criterion is a method (also called historical method) which involves evaluating past experiences and selecting and comparing information about a specific individual or event. The expression idiographic image appeared for the first time in 1996 in the SESAMO research method Manual. [3] This term was coined to mean that the Report of the test provided an anamnestic report containing a family, relational and health history of the subject and providing semiological data regarding both the psychosexual and the social-affective profile. These profiles were useful to the clinician in order to formulate pathogenetic and pathognomonic hypotheses. [4] [edit] See also[edit] Bibliography
